I don't think it would have made a difference if Evan did the task. And if it did make a difference it wouldn't have been because of the magnifying glass. None of us recognized that image as from Prague (even the ones who did the roadblock). We all made the association to the diamond detour, despite not doing it. We knew you needed to view a diamond through a magnifying glass, but since none of us did the task, we had no idea what it actually looked like. Every other image (besides the bird from Bahrain) was something we physically interacted with in some way, shape or form, so the magnifying glass was a terrible choice. There were two other images for Prague as well. One of an animated beer in a bathtub and another of a map of Europe with a red dot on Prague. The issue for me was not about the images though. I address that on my blog this week.

Also, the piece that Henry changed at the end was the vertical stabilizer. He had the magnifying glass on his plane (it was on his propeller). The images he swapped out were Elephant (Thailand)/French Fry (Belgium) for Bats (Hong Kong)/BeerBath (Prague). But if he thought the magnifying glass was representing Belgium and he didn't think he had anything for Prague, it would have made sense. Then he ended up with two images from Prague & Hong Kong and none for Belgium & Thailand.

Regardless, I do agree that the magnifying glass was a very poor choice of images.
